Output a28bd84daef98bf5affaf13ca660cd4b9c948ce65df7e7d59056ffccc851c61b:17

value
902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89b360968e0b0f35e17b1a32ec2d27676d80f62e OP_EQUAL
address
3EF7PBFpATjP2hsHtCv3wFn3icUgwUji26
transaction
a28bd84daef98bf5affaf13ca660cd4b9c948ce65df7e7d59056ffccc851c61b
confirmations
376620
spent
false